Output 66b582665a7a8b5358c8b72e8e142551c0d1e6f6563bd931593ebded1d5c3d03:0

value
74684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 530126bc907a59569a9f14023274248ea9e531e966417fe681b5baa9563e831a
address
bc1p2vqjd0ys0fv4dx5lzspryapy36572v0fveqhle5pkka2j437svdq8mdv6r
transaction
66b582665a7a8b5358c8b72e8e142551c0d1e6f6563bd931593ebded1d5c3d03
spent
true